Android RealmList <Integer> y RealmList <String>

MJB22:

Estoy trabajando con Realm para crear el ORM de mi aplicación de Android con Realm. El problema es que cuando intento crear un objeto como este:

public class Airport extends RealmObject {
    private int Id;
    private String Name;
    private String Code;
    private RealmList<Integer> destinations;
}

androidStudio me dice que no puedo tener RealmList con el tipo Integer; y para String type tampoco. He estado buscando algunas preguntas similares, pero el mejor enfoque es declarar un objeto como:

public class MyRealmInteger extends RealmObject {
    private int destination;
}

así de esta manera puedo reescribir mi clase de la siguiente manera:

public class Airport extends RealmObject {
    private int Id;
    private String Name;
    private String Code;
    private RealmList<MyRealmInteger> destinations;
}

Pero creo que es muy complicado. ¿No hay otra solución más fácil?

Tim:

Pero creo que es muy complicado. ¿No hay otra solución más fácil?

No no hay. Todavía no al menos. Están "trabajando en ello":

Esta característica se encuentra entre un puñado de características principales que esperamos asumir a continuación. Sin embargo, le daremos un poco de tranquilidad al actual 1.0 para garantizar la estabilidad antes de lanzar muchas nuevas características.

Puede consultar este problema para obtener actualizaciones en él https://github.com/realm/realm-java/issues/575

Este artículo se recopila de Internet, indique la fuente cuando se vuelva a imprimir.

En caso de infracción, por favor [email protected] Eliminar

Editado en
0

Déjame decir algunas palabras

0Comentarios
Iniciar sesiónRevisión de participación posterior

Artículos relacionados

Ретроламбда с RealmList

Удалить объект из RealmList на основе первичного ключа

Запрос на основе RealmList как переменной-члена

Android - rowIndex меньше 0 при обновлении RealmList из Activity

Crear y agregar objetos a RealmList en RealmMigration

Почему не обновляется RealmList, связанный с RealmObject?

Deserialización de Gson de List <String> en realmList <RealmString>

cómo RealmMigration para la lista de datos privada RealmList <String> para la próxima versión en Android

Lista <Object> o RealmList <RealmObject> en Realm Android

Android Realm - La mise à jour de RealmList déclenche IllegalArgumentException

Android Realm: la actualización de RealmList desencadena una IllegalArgumentException

Retrolambda con RealmList

как преобразовать RealmList <T> в RealmResults <T>

Método RealmList - eliminar

Como hacer un parcelable realmlist

Agregar objetos independientes a una RealmList

¿Cómo agregar RealmObject a RealmList?

Mejores prácticas y cómo implementar RealmList que necesita admitir diferentes tipos de objetos

Error al realizar una consulta en RealmList <String> en el dominio 4.1.1

Android: cómo mantener realmlist actualizado en la interfaz de usuario

Android: rowIndex es menor que 0 al actualizar RealmList desde Activity

¿Cómo cambiar un RealmList a RealmResult?

Realm add item to RealmList that is added to RealmObject

Consulta basada en RealmList como variable miembro

Différence entre RealmResults et RealmList?

RealmList con la anotación @Parcelize

RealmMigrationNeededException al agregar RealmList <Int> (Kotlin)

¿Cómo obtengo todos los realmObjects de un realmList que está dentro de otro realmList?

Problemas de serialización de RealmList (Realm / Gson / Intent)

TOP Lista

CalienteEtiquetas

Archivo